How California compares
Refit analysis ·In California, adapted physical education specialists earn a median of $87,600 — 30% above the national median of $67,430. Locally the range runs $50,390 to $125,620. About 8,470 people hold this role in the state.
Refit analysis ·California ranks #2 of 45 states for adapted physical education specialists pay — roughly the 98th percentile among states. That trails the top-paying state (New York, $96,600) by 10%. State employment of about 8,470 also shapes how competitive local openings are.
